Sumario: | For hundreds of years, Paul''s letter to the Galatians has been a flashpoint of controversy among Christians. Why did Paul write the letter, and what was at issue in the controversy over Torah observance, particularly male circumcision? Has the letter with its classic contrast of faith in Christ and works of the law served to divide Jews from Christians and Christians from one other? Radically reframing the debate, Tatha Wiley''s fresh approach decisively shifts the Galatian question to focus on the social consequences of Paul''s bitter disagreement with the circumcision preachers and spe. |
